Seyi Vibez has officially ushered in a new era with the release of his highly anticipated project Fuji Moto, a bold, culture-rooted statement that reaffirms his place as one of Nigeria’s most distinctive hitmakers. After weeks of teasers, snippets, and social chatter, the album has finally landed and it’s already sparking conversations across the industry.

Fuji Moto is a 14-track journey that dives deeper into the Fuji-infused sound Seyi Vibez has been shaping over the past few years. But this time, he expands the scope. The project blends street music, spiritual undertones, pop sensibilities, and raw Fuji textures, resulting in a soundscape that feels both traditional and futuristic. It’s a clear reminder that Seyi Vibez is not chasing trends; he’s building his own lane and inviting the world to follow.

The track list showcases some heavyweight collaborations, including Olamide, Trippie Redd, French Montana, and NLE Choppa, signaling Seyi Vibez’s growing international reach. Songs like Pressure, Up, Universe, Fuji Party, Fuji House, and Mario Kart highlight his ability to shift seamlessly between gritty, emotional storytelling and energetic, free-spirited rhythms. There’s also a strong presence of personal reflection the kind of spiritual street poetry that has defined his rise.

The project arrives on the back of his recently released single “How Are You”, which hinted at the album’s emotional depth and sonic direction. And now, with the full body of work out, fans are already calling it one of his most cohesive releases a blend of maturity, heritage, and global ambition.
